How they compare
Ethiopia currently reports 18,037 against 16,756 in Austria, a difference of 1,281.
That makes Ethiopia's figure about 1.1 times Austria's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Austria ahead.
Austria ranks 58th and Ethiopia ranks 55th of 152 countries.
Austria has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Austria | Ethiopia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 17,945 | 1,031 | 16,914 | Austria |
| 2000s | 16,441 | 1,984 | 14,457 | Austria |
| 2010s | 17,107 | 2,846 | 14,261 | Austria |
| 2020s | 16,754 | 11,076 | 5,678 | Austria |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
